  • Introduction to the 2020 Tax Returns and Changes to the Tax Code

    The 2020 tax forms are not that different from their 2019 equivalents, but there are differences in the forms and some changes to the tax code that financial aid officers will want to understand. This webinar will cover these changes, including a comprehensive review of the 2020 Form 1040 and Schedules 1, 2, and 3, relevant and important changes to Form 1099-MISC box 7, a new kind of IRA distribution that’s like, but not quite a rollover, and other changes that you’ll want to be aware of. The goal of the webinar is to make sure aid officers are familiar with the tax forms and changes so they can address their income adjustment professional judgments with confidence.
